What's Happening?
ANNA Money, a UK-based financial institution, has successfully used Large Language Model (LLM) agents to complete company registration processes. The LLM agent navigated ANNA's web interface, handling secure logins, identity checks, and payment processes, ultimately opening a business account with a virtual card ready for use. This marks a significant milestone in agentic AI, demonstrating its capability to manage complex and regulated onboarding processes. ANNA is developing a 'robot-ready' integration to further streamline the process for LLMs and autonomous agents.
